Output e4de3d64afdf2a1f01a4e787a9e6fe84a81c8f04ad6528e139edef5d9c57d3ab:1

value
7577392
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1d0598babb16f9c846cf076fc391ebee92cd4e2 OP_EQUALVERIFY OP_CHECKSIG
address
1L8PpVPwcuwcFFDbcjdqF7uUFcMxNBbCvY
transaction
e4de3d64afdf2a1f01a4e787a9e6fe84a81c8f04ad6528e139edef5d9c57d3ab
spent
true